Ingredients:

Solar panels: The core of the photovoltaic system, solar panels consist of photovoltaic cells that convert sunlight into electricity. The system typically includes multiple panels connected in an array to maximize energy production.

Converter: An inverter converts the direct current electricity produced by the panels into alternating current (alternating current), which is suitable for household appliances and the grid.

Battery storage: Some stand-alone PV systems incorporate battery storage to store excess electricity generated during the day for use at night or on cloudy days. This enhances energy independence and reliability.

Capacity and production:

The capacity of this standalone PV system ranges from 0,75 kWh to 0,90 kWh. Actual output depends on factors such as location, panel orientation and weather conditions. On a sunny day, a 1 kW photovoltaic system can produce about 4 kWh of electricity.

Applications:

Standalone PV systems are suitable for residential, commercial and industrial applications. They can power everything from homes and farms to remote off-grid facilities.
